Geology

This area includes geological and geochemical mapping at scales 1:250.000 and 1:100.000. Higher scale maps are occasionally produced if there they are perceived to be of social or economic value. This core topic is at the heart of the organization’s output; it receives most of the budget and has the largest number of personnel involved. The same area also develops environmental applications for geological knowledge and the prevention of geological hazards, which have always been pursued in partnership with different spheres of government. It relies upon a system of databases, or the “Geobank”, which includes modules on the whole range of geological features, such as outcrops, lithostratigraphic units, geochemical analyses, mineral resources etc.
